Sourcing guidance for Polypropylene Bag Price
What technical specifications directly influence the price of Polypropylene (PP) bags?
The price is primarily driven by the GSM (Grams per Square Meter), which indicates the fabric density and strength. Higher GSM bags cost more but offer better burst resistance. Additionally, denier (yarn thickness) and mesh count (e.g., 10x10 or 12x12) are critical. Features like BOPP lamination for high-quality printing, UV stabilization for outdoor storage, and the inclusion of a PE inner liner for moisture protection will significantly increase the unit cost.
How do material composition and 'recycled vs. virgin' resins affect procurement quality?
Bags made from 100% virgin PP resin are more expensive but offer superior tensile strength and a brighter white appearance. Recycled PP (re-granulated) reduces costs but may result in a 'yellowish' tint, lower load-bearing capacity, and a distinct odor. For food-grade applications (flour, sugar), you must insist on FDA or EU-compliant virgin materials to ensure safety and regulatory compliance.
What are the standard compliance and testing benchmarks for industrial PP bags?
Buyers should verify that suppliers adhere to ISO 21898 for heavy-duty bags and ISO 9001 for quality management. Key performance tests include the Drop Test (ensuring the bag doesn't burst when dropped from a specific height), Tensile Strength Test for both fabric and seams, and UV Resistance testing (ASTM G154) if the bags will be exposed to sunlight during transit or storage.
How can buyers optimize cost-efficiency when purchasing PP bags in bulk?
To maximize value, consider ordering in Full Container Loads (FCL) to reduce per-unit shipping costs. Negotiate pricing based on raw material index fluctuations (PP resin prices track global oil prices). Choosing standard sizes (e.g., 50kg capacity) rather than custom dimensions can lower manufacturing costs due to mass production efficiencies. Furthermore, reducing the number of print colors or opting for single-side printing can shave off significant costs on large runs.
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for PP Bags
What are the common risks when sourcing PP bags from overseas suppliers?
The most frequent risk is 'weight cheating,' where a supplier provides a lower GSM than specified to save on resin costs. Another risk is poor seam stitching, leading to bag failure during automated filling. How should buyers handle price negotiations regarding raw material volatility?
Since PP is a petroleum-based product, prices fluctuate. Professional buyers should request a price validity period (usually 7-14 days) and include a price adjustment clause in long-term contracts linked to a recognized resin index. For large orders, try to lock in the price with a 30% down payment to allow the supplier to purchase the raw material immediately.
What logistics and shipping precautions are specific to PP bag exports?
PP bags are bulky but lightweight. Ensure the supplier uses hydraulic baling presses to compress the bags into tight bales, maximizing container space. For BOPP laminated bags, ensure they are packed with an outer protective wrap to prevent scratching the high-gloss finish during transit. Always clarify Incoterms; while FOB is standard, CIF might be easier for new buyers, provided you verify the insurance coverage for maritime risks.
